PJLZ-gauge fixing approach in $SU(2)$ lattice gauge theory

V. K. Mitryushkinab, A. I. Veselova

a Institute for Theoretical and Experimental Physics (Russian Federation State Scientific Center), Moscow
b Joint Institute for Nuclear Research, Dubna, Moskovskaya obl.

Abstract: We study the $SU(2)$ gauge theory with the interpolating gauge a la Parrinello–Jona-Lasinio–Zwanziger (PJLZ) with the gauge fixing functional $F=\sum_{x\mu} \frac{1}{2}\operatorname{Tr} (U_{x\mu}\sigma_3U_{x\mu}^{\dagger}\sigma_3)$. We find a strong indication of the non-analiticity with respect to the interpolating parameter $\lambda$ at $\lambda_c \sim 0.8$.
